Collingwood stars in Melbourne car crash before preliminary final

Two Collingwood players have been involved in a multi-vehicle car crash on their way to the airport before their blockbuster preliminary final.

Two Collingwood players have been involved in a car crash in Melbourne, the football club has confirmed.

Forward Beau McCreery and 22-year-old Josh Carmichael were involved in a multi-vehicle collision on their way to the airport where they were scheduled to fly out to Sydney ahead of the team’s blockbuster preliminary final against the Swans on Saturday night.

The club confirmed the news in a statement and said both players will travel to Sydney later on Friday.

The Magpies’ charter flight, scheduled for 10am (AEST), was delayed, NCA NewsWire reports.

The club posted on Twitter that neither player sustained any injuries.

Collingwood General Manager Football Graham Wright said in a statement released by the club: “The welfare of Beau, Josh and the driver of the other vehicle remains the absolute priority.

“Neither Beau nor Josh sustained any injuries, and we will provide them with the support required in this situation.”

The incident is reported to have occurred on the Monash Freeway.

Vic Roads has confirmed emergency services were called to an incident on the Monash Freeway near Warrigal Road in Chadstone in Melbourne’s eastern suburbs.

The Herald Sun reports both players were left “shaken” by the incident.

The Magpies are scheduled to have a closed training session at the SCG at 1pm (AEST) on Friday — just over 24 hours before their game with the Swans.
